Subject: vfio/ap_ops: Add missed vfio_uninit_group_dev()
Git-commit: 42de956ca7e5f6c47048dde640f797e783b23198
Patch-mainline: v5.15-rc4
References: bsc#1205701
Without this call an xarray entry is leaked when the vfio_ap device is
unprobed. It was missed when the below patch was rebased across the
dev_set patch. Keep the remove function in the same order as the error
unwind in probe.
